**Selected for Doody's Core Titles® 2024 in Clinical Genetics**Epigenetics in Organ Specific Disorders, a new volume in the Translational Epigenetics series, provides a foundational overview and nuanced analysis of epigenetic gene regulation distinct to each organ type and organ specific disorders, fully elucidating the epigenetics pathways that promote and regulate disease. After a brief introduction, chapter authors compare epigenetic regulations across normal and disease conditions in different organ tissues, exploring similarities and contrasts. The role of epigenetic mechanisms in stem cells, cell-matrix interactions and cell proliferation, cell migration, cellular apoptosis, necrosis, pyknosis, tumor suppression, and immune responses across different organ types are examined in-depth. Organ specific epigenetic mechanisms and biomarkers of early use in developing drugs, which can selectively target the organ of interest, are also explored to enable new precision therapies.

Dr. Chandra S. Boosani is an Assistant Professor at the Genetics, Epigenetics & Molecular Biology Lab, within the Department of Translational Research, at the College of Osteopathic Medicine, Pacific Western University School of Health Sciences, CA, U.S.A. His research focuses on developing and testing anticancer proteins, and identifying mechanisms of epigenetic drug action, with emphasis on developing recombinant proteins, drug testing in live mice, and analyzing sequencing data. Dr. Boosani has published in such peer reviewed journals as Seminars in Cancer Biology, Blood, Pharmaceuticals, Gene Regulation and Systems Biology, and Protein Expression and Purification.Ritobrata Goswami is a Assistant Professor in the School of Bioscience, IIT Kharagpur, West Bengal, India.
